前端版开发思维导图的制作需要:明确目标、确定结构、选择工具、逐步细化、不断优化。明确目标是首要步骤,理解你要解决的问题或实现的功能。比如,你可能要开发一个响应式的网站,那么你的目标就是确保它在不同设备上显示良好。接着,确定结构,将目标分解为不同的模块,如页面布局、导航、功能模块等。选择适合的工具来绘制思维导图,例如XMind、MindMeister等,这些工具可以帮助你更好地组织和展示你的思维逻辑。然后,逐步细化每个模块,详细列出每个模块的子任务,比如页面布局下可能包括头部、主体、底部等。最后,不断优化你的思维导图,根据实际开发过程中的反馈和问题,及时调整和完善你的思维导图,使其更具实用性和指导性。
一、明确目标
明确目标是制作前端开发思维导图的第一步。必须清晰了解你要实现的具体功能和解决的问题。例如,如果你要开发一个电商网站,目标可以包括:用户友好的界面、快速的加载速度、强大的搜索功能和便捷的支付系统。确定目标后,你可以更有针对性地分解任务,并确保每个步骤都围绕这些目标展开。
这种方法有助于避免在开发过程中迷失方向,并确保每个开发阶段都有明确的焦点。明确目标还可以帮助你在开发初期与团队成员或客户进行有效沟通,使大家对项目的总体方向和具体要求有一致的理解。
二、确定结构
确定结构是思维导图制作的第二步。将你的目标分解为更小的、可管理的模块是关键。例如,在开发一个响应式网站时,你可以将其结构分为:页面布局、导航、功能模块、用户交互、数据处理、性能优化等。每个模块下再细分更具体的任务,如页面布局可以包括头部设计、主体内容、底部信息等。
这种层级结构不仅有助于你更好地组织思维,还能在项目管理中提供明确的任务分解,使团队成员可以根据各自的职责有条不紊地进行开发。确定结构还可以帮助你在开发过程中更容易地进行进度跟踪和问题排查。
三、选择工具
选择合适的工具对于思维导图的制作至关重要。目前市面上有许多优秀的思维导图工具,如XMind、MindMeister、MindNode等。每种工具都有其独特的功能和优点。例如,XMind支持丰富的主题样式和布局,适合需要多种展示效果的用户。MindMeister则提供强大的协作功能,适合团队共同编辑和分享思维导图。
在选择工具时,需根据自身需求和团队的实际情况进行选择。工具的易用性和功能性是两个重要的考量因素。选择一个合适的工具,不仅可以提高制作思维导图的效率,还能提升团队协作的效果,使整个开发过程更加顺畅。
四、逐步细化
在明确目标和确定结构后,逐步细化每个模块是至关重要的。详细列出每个模块的子任务,使每个任务都有明确的执行步骤和预期结果。例如,在导航模块下,可以细化为:设计导航栏样式、实现导航栏的响应式效果、添加导航栏的交互功能等。每个子任务应尽可能具体和可操作,确保在实际开发过程中,每个任务都有明确的方向和目标。
细化任务不仅有助于提高开发效率,还能帮助开发人员在开发过程中更好地理解和执行任务。细化的任务列表还可以作为项目管理和进度跟踪的工具,确保每个开发阶段都能按计划进行,减少不确定性和风险。
五、不断优化
开发是一个不断迭代和优化的过程,思维导图也应随着开发进程不断优化。根据实际开发中的反馈和遇到的问题,及时调整和完善你的思维导图。例如,若在开发过程中发现某个功能模块的设计存在问题,需要重新设计和调整,那么应及时更新思维导图,确保其始终反映最新的开发状态和需求。
不断优化思维导图不仅有助于保持开发过程的灵活性和适应性,还能帮助团队在遇到问题时快速找到解决方案。通过不断优化,你可以确保思维导图始终是一个有用的指导工具,为开发提供明确的方向和支持。
六、测试和验证
在开发过程中,测试和验证是必不可少的环节。思维导图中应包含测试和验证的步骤和任务。例如,在每个功能模块开发完成后,安排具体的测试任务,如功能测试、性能测试、用户体验测试等。测试和验证任务应明确规定测试的范围、方法和预期结果,确保每个模块都经过充分的测试和验证,达到预期的质量标准。
通过系统的测试和验证,可以及时发现和解决问题,确保开发的每个模块都能按预期功能正常运行。测试和验证任务的明确和细化,也有助于提高开发的质量和效率,减少后期修改和修复的工作量。
七、文档和知识管理
在开发过程中,文档和知识管理同样重要。思维导图中应包含相关的文档和知识管理任务,如编写开发文档、创建知识库、记录开发过程中的问题和解决方案等。文档和知识管理任务应明确规定文档的内容、格式和维护方法,确保开发过程中产生的知识和经验能够有效积累和传承。
通过系统的文档和知识管理,可以提高开发的透明度和可追溯性,方便后续的维护和升级工作。文档和知识管理任务的明确和细化,也有助于提高团队的协作效率和知识共享,使整个开发过程更加高效和有序。
八、协作和沟通
在开发过程中,团队的协作和沟通至关重要。思维导图中应包含协作和沟通的任务和步骤,如定期的团队会议、任务分配和进度跟踪、问题讨论和解决等。协作和沟通任务应明确规定会议的时间、内容和参与人员,确保团队成员之间的信息交流和协作顺畅。
通过系统的协作和沟通,可以提高团队的凝聚力和工作效率,确保开发过程中每个成员都能及时了解项目的进展和问题。协作和沟通任务的明确和细化,也有助于提高团队的协作效果和问题解决能力,使整个开发过程更加高效和有序。
九、版本控制和发布
版本控制和发布是开发过程中的重要环节。思维导图中应包含版本控制和发布的任务和步骤,如代码的提交和合并、版本的标记和管理、发布的计划和执行等。版本控制和发布任务应明确规定版本管理的工具和方法、发布的时间和步骤,确保代码的版本管理和发布过程有序和可控。
通过系统的版本控制和发布,可以提高代码的管理和发布效率,减少版本冲突和发布风险。版本控制和发布任务的明确和细化,也有助于提高开发的质量和效率,确保每个版本的代码都能按预期功能正常运行。
十、反馈和改进
在开发过程中,反馈和改进是不断提升开发质量和效率的关键。思维导图中应包含反馈和改进的任务和步骤,如用户反馈的收集和分析、问题的跟踪和解决、改进方案的制定和实施等。反馈和改进任务应明确规定反馈的渠道和方法、改进的目标和步骤,确保反馈和改进过程有序和高效。
通过系统的反馈和改进,可以及时发现和解决开发中的问题,不断提升开发的质量和用户体验。反馈和改进任务的明确和细化,也有助于提高开发的灵活性和适应性,使整个开发过程更加高效和有序。
十一、培训和支持
在开发过程中,培训和支持是确保团队成员技能提升和项目顺利进行的重要环节。思维导图中应包含培训和支持的任务和步骤,如新成员的培训、技能提升的培训、技术支持的提供等。培训和支持任务应明确规定培训的内容和方式、支持的渠道和方法,确保团队成员能够不断提升技能和解决问题。
通过系统的培训和支持,可以提高团队的整体技能水平和问题解决能力,确保开发过程中每个成员都能及时掌握必要的技能和知识。培训和支持任务的明确和细化,也有助于提高团队的协作效率和项目的顺利进行。
十二、总结和反思
在开发项目完成后,进行总结和反思是提升团队能力和项目质量的重要步骤。思维导图中应包含总结和反思的任务和步骤,如项目总结会议、经验教训的总结、改进方案的制定等。总结和反思任务应明确规定总结的内容和方式、反思的目标和步骤,确保总结和反思过程有序和高效。
通过系统的总结和反思,可以及时总结项目的经验教训,不断提升团队的能力和项目的质量。总结和反思任务的明确和细化,也有助于提高团队的学习和改进能力,使整个开发过程更加高效和有序。
相关问答FAQs:
前端版开发思维导图怎么做?
前端开发是一个广泛而复杂的领域,涉及多个技术栈和工具。制作前端开发的思维导图可以帮助开发者更好地理解和组织这些知识点。以下是制作前端开发思维导图的几个步骤和技巧。
-
明确主题和目标
在开始绘制思维导图之前,首先要明确思维导图的主题。例如,主题可以是“前端开发技术栈”或“前端项目开发流程”。确定主题后,还需要设定目标,比如是否希望通过思维导图帮助新手快速入门,或是帮助经验丰富的开发者进行知识复习。 -
收集信息和资源
在制作思维导图时,需要收集相关的信息和资源。可以参考在线教程、书籍、博客文章、视频课程等,尤其是那些针对前端开发的权威资源。同时也可以查看一些优秀的前端开发者的个人博客或GitHub项目,以获取灵感和信息。 -
选择合适的工具
选择合适的工具可以提升思维导图的制作效率和美观性。常见的思维导图工具有XMind、MindMeister、Lucidchart等。这些工具通常提供丰富的模板和图形,可以帮助用户轻松创建结构清晰的思维导图。 -
构建主要节点
在思维导图的中央位置写下主题,然后从中心延伸出主要节点。这些节点可以是前端开发的重要组成部分,如“HTML”、“CSS”、“JavaScript”、“框架与库”、“工具与环境”、“版本控制”等。每个主要节点可以进一步细分为子节点,以便更详细地探讨相关知识。 -
细化子节点
对子节点进行详细描述,可以包括每种技术的特点、使用场景、常见问题等。例如,在“JavaScript”节点下,可以细分出“基本语法”、“DOM操作”、“异步编程”、“框架(如React、Vue、Angular)”等子节点。对于每个子节点,可以添加相关的链接、示例代码或图示,以增强思维导图的实用性。 -
使用视觉元素
思维导图的视觉效果对信息的传达非常重要。使用不同的颜色、图标、线条和形状来区分不同类别的信息,能够让思维导图更加易于理解和记忆。比如,可以用不同的颜色表示不同的技术栈,或者用图标表示工具和框架。 -
反复修改和优化
思维导图并不是一次性完成的,随着学习和实践的深入,内容可能需要不断更新和优化。定期回顾和修改思维导图,确保信息的准确性和时效性,同时也可以根据个人的学习进展,添加新的知识点。 -
分享和交流
完成思维导图后,可以将其分享给同事、朋友或在线社区,与他人交流和讨论。通过反馈和讨论,可以发现遗漏的知识点,进一步丰富思维导图的内容。
思维导图的应用场景有哪些?
思维导图在前端开发中的应用场景非常广泛,以下是一些常见的应用场景:
-
学习新技术
对于刚接触某项新技术的开发者,思维导图可以帮助他们快速了解该技术的基本概念、关键特性和应用场景。通过将信息结构化,可以帮助他们更好地掌握新知识。 -
项目规划
在前端项目开发的初期阶段,使用思维导图进行项目规划,可以帮助团队明确项目的需求、功能模块、技术选型等。团队成员可以通过思维导图清晰地了解项目的整体结构和各自的任务。 -
知识管理
前端开发者在日常工作中需要掌握大量的技术和知识,思维导图可以作为知识管理工具,帮助他们整理和归纳所学的内容,形成自己的知识体系。 -
团队协作
在团队开发中,思维导图可以作为沟通和协作的工具。通过将思维导图分享给团队成员,可以确保大家对项目的理解一致,并促进信息的共享与交流。 -
技术分享
前端开发者在进行技术分享时,可以使用思维导图作为演示材料。通过结构化的信息展示,可以帮助听众更好地理解分享的内容。
思维导图的优势和挑战
制作前端开发思维导图有许多优势,但也面临一些挑战。
优势:
-
清晰的结构
思维导图将复杂的信息以图形化的方式呈现,帮助用户更容易理解和记忆。 -
灵活性
思维导图可以根据需要随时修改和更新,适应个人的学习和工作需求。 -
促进创造力
通过可视化的方式展示信息,可以激发用户的创造力,帮助他们产生新的想法和解决方案。 -
提高效率
使用思维导图可以加快信息的整理和学习过程,提高工作效率。
挑战:
-
信息过载
如果思维导图中的信息过于繁杂,可能导致用户感到困惑,因此需要合理控制信息量。 -
工具选择
选择合适的思维导图工具可能会影响制作效率和效果,用户需要根据自己的需求进行选择。 -
持续更新
前端开发技术更新迅速,思维导图需要不断更新以保持信息的准确性,这对开发者的时间和精力是一个挑战。
总结
制作前端开发思维导图是一个有效的学习和组织知识的方法。通过明确主题、收集信息、选择工具以及构建和优化节点,开发者可以创建出结构清晰、内容丰富的思维导图。思维导图不仅可以帮助开发者学习新技术、规划项目、管理知识,还能促进团队协作和技术分享。在应用思维导图时,开发者也应注意信息的结构和更新,以确保思维导图的实用性和时效性。
推荐极狐GitLab代码托管平台,帮助开发者更好地管理代码和协作开发。GitLab官网: https://dl.gitlab.cn/zcwxx2rw
原创文章,作者:极小狐,如若转载,请注明出处:https://devops.gitlab.cn/archives/140991